MGTE vs. Other Mg Forms: What’s the Gap?
While many forms of magnesium exist, from oxide to malate, Magtein, or Magnesium L-Threonate, carves a unique position due to its remarkable ability to penetrate the blood-brain wall. Unlike typical Mg additives which often remain in the body’s exterior tissues, Magtein has demonstrated a greater likelihood to reach the brain, potentially aiding cognitive performance and memory. Research have suggested that this separate property may contribute to improvements in areas like learning and overall brain condition.
